What is wrong with this make file? (The error is: make *** No rule to make target)

I'm trying to compile and run XROTOR on my Windows 7 laptop. I have downloaded Cygwin, as well as XROTOR (http://web.mit.edu/drela/Public/web/xrotor/)

From the README...

Build Sequence
--------------
To install, first build the plot library in  ./plotlib  ...

 % cd plotlib
 % make libPlt.a

Then build the programs in  ./bin  ...

 % make xrotor
 % make jplot

When I go to "make libPlt.a" I get an error that says:

make: * ** No rule to make target: 'libPlt.a'. Stop.

What silly mistake am I making?

Here's the make file I believe:

Turns out I didn't install the X11 things when I was installing Cygwin. Moral of the story, make sure to check "make" as well as all the X11 things when installing Cygwin (might as well check all the fortran things too (use search)).
